Police: Serial burglar caught in sex act
Oct 12 2005 9:50PM (CT)
PITTSBURGH (AP) - Police say they caught a serial burglar in the act _ a sex act. Officers found Robert Calloway, 40, in the basement of a Squirrel Hill apartment building early Monday, which he had broken into, police said. But Calloway was also having sex with a woman when they caught him in the building, police said.
